2. Analysis of common causes of persistent vomiting
According to recent online consultation data of Grade A hospitals, the top five causes of persistent vomiting are distributed as follows:
Type of cause | Percentage | Typical Symptoms | Highly occurring groups |
---|---|---|---|
Gastrointestinal infection | 38% | Vomiting + diarrhea + low fever | All age groups |
Food poisoning | twenty two% | Collective onset + abdominal pain | Teenagers/Adults |
Vestibular dysfunction | 15% | Vertigo + nystagmus | Middle-aged and elderly people |
Pregnancy reaction | 12% | Vomiting in the morning + stopping menstruation | Women of childbearing age |
Neurological Diseases | 8% | Spray vomiting + headache | All ages |

4. Grading processing suggestions
Level of danger | Accompanied symptoms | Suggested measures | Urgentity for medical treatment |
---|---|---|---|
Mild | Simply vomit 1-2 times | Replenishing electrolyte water + observation | Home processing |
Moderate | Vomiting + mild dehydration | Oral rehydration salt + antiemetic medicine | Seek within 24 hours |
Heavy | Jet vomiting + disorder of consciousness | Fasting immediately + lying on your side to prevent suffocation | Emergency treatment |
V. Preventive measures and suggestions
1.Dietary hygiene: Avoid eating raw shellfish and seafood in the near future, and overnight meals need to be thoroughly heated.
2.Hand disinfection: Wash your hands with soap and running water for at least 20 seconds, especially during the high incidence of norovirus.
3.Environmental Management: Keep the room ventilated and clean the air conditioning filter regularly.
4.Special group protection: Pregnant women can eat in small amounts and multiple meals to avoid overeating.
